V-Belt Size Chart

The V-Belt Size Chart provides data on the top width and height of various V-Belt profiles in both millimeters and inches.
V-Belt Profile Top Width (mm) Top Width (in) Height (mm) Height (in)
A (Classical) 13 0.51 8 0.31
B (Classical) 17 0.67 11 0.43
C (Classical) 22 0.87 14 0.55
D (Classical) 32 1.26 19 0.75
E (Classical) 38 1.50 23 0.91
3V (Wedge) 9.5 0.37 8 0.31
5V (Wedge) 15.8 0.62 14 0.55
8V (Wedge) 25.4 1.00 23 0.91
SPZ (Metric Wedge) 10 0.39 8 0.31
SPA (Metric Wedge) 13 0.51 10 0.39
SPB (Metric Wedge) 17 0.67 14 0.55
SPC (Metric Wedge) 22 0.87 18 0.71
Z/10 (Metric Classical) 10 0.39 6 0.24
A/13 (Metric Classical) 13 0.51 8 0.31
B/17 (Metric Classical) 17 0.67 11 0.43
C/22 (Metric Classical) 22 0.87 14 0.55
D/32 (Metric Classical) 32 1.26 19 0.75
E/40 (Metric Classical) 40 1.57 25 0.98

The V-Belt Size Chart provided below consists of various V-Belt profiles along with their corresponding measurements in both millimeters (mm) and inches (in). This chart is useful in determining the appropriate V-Belt size for different applications, ensuring proper fit and performance. It includes classical V-Belts (A, B, C, D, E), wedge V-Belts (3V, 5V, 8V), metric wedge V-Belts (SPZ, SPA, SPB, SPC), and metric classical V-Belts (Z/10, A/13, B/17, C/22, D/32, E/40). Each belt profile is specified with its top width and height, providing crucial information for selecting the right V-Belt size.

FAQs

What is a V-Belt size chart used for?

A V-Belt size chart is used to determine the appropriate V-Belt size for a specific machine or application by referencing the belt parameters (width, length, and angle) with the corresponding belt size codes.

How do I measure the V-Belt size for my machine?

To measure the V-Belt size, you need to measure the belt's top width, thickness, and effective circumference. These measurements can be taken using a caliper or by following specific instructions provided in the V-Belt size chart.

What are the key parameters included in a V-Belt size chart?

A typical V-Belt size chart includes parameters such as belt top width, thickness, angle, and effective circumference. It may also provide additional information like recommended tension, horsepower ratings, and materials used.

Can I use a V-Belt size chart for all machines?

While V-Belt size charts are widely used to find the correct V-Belt size, it is essential to note that these charts provide information on standard sizes. For specialized machinery or unique applications, it is advisable to consult the manufacturer's recommendations or seek expert guidance.

Are V-Belt size charts available online?

Yes, V-Belt size charts are readily available online. Many manufacturers and industrial websites provide downloadable charts or interactive tools where users can input the required measurements to find the corresponding V-Belt size.
